Product Overview

The PIC18F46K42T-I/ML belongs to the category of microcontrollers and is designed for use in a wide range of applications. This microcontroller is known for its high performance, low power consumption, and versatile package options. It is commonly used in embedded systems, industrial control, automotive applications, and consumer electronics.

Specifications

  • Architecture: 8-bit
  • CPU Speed: Up to 64 MHz
  • Program Memory Size: 64 KB
  • RAM Size: 3.8 KB
  • Digital Input/Output Pins: 36
  • Analog Input Pins: 13
  • Operating Voltage Range: 1.8V to 5.5V
  • Temperature Range: -40°C to 125°C
  • Communication Interfaces: SPI, I2C, UART

Functional Features

  • High-Speed Processing: Capable of operating at speeds up to 64 MHz, enabling rapid data processing.
  • Low Power Consumption: Designed for energy efficiency, making it suitable for battery-powered applications.
  • Versatile Communication Interfaces: Supports SPI, I2C, and UART for seamless connectivity with other devices.
  • Rich Peripheral Integration: Includes features such as timers, PWM modules, and analog-to-digital converters for diverse functionality.

Working Principles

The PIC18F46K42T-I/ML operates based on the Harvard architecture, featuring separate program and data memory spaces. It executes instructions fetched from program memory and interacts with external components through its versatile set of input/output pins and communication interfaces.

Detailed and Complete Alternative Models

  • PIC18F45K42T-I/ML: Similar features with slightly reduced program memory size
  • PIC18F47K42T-I/ML: Enhanced program memory size and additional peripherals for more demanding applications
